WebThe PRIMARY KEY constraint uniquely identifies each record in a table. Primary keys must contain UNIQUE values, and cannot contain NULL values. As noted, it is a requirement of a Primary Key that it uniquely identifies EVERY record, so no record can … WebPrimary keys are for uniquely identifying rows. This is done by comparing all parts of a key to the input. Per definition, NULL cannot be part of a successful comparison. Even a comparison to itself (NULL = NULL) will fail.
